Amahi 11
Install from Scratch
Download the Fedora 27 Server Netinstall CD for 64 bit (484MB)
- Primary: Fedora-Server-netinst-x86_64-27-1.6.iso
- Alternate: Fedora-Server-netinst-x86_64-27-1.6.iso
 
Burn the ISO to CD/DVD, insert the media into your server, and reboot the system.
NOTE: you can use the Fedora Media Writer for Mac, Windows or Linux to easily get the ISO image to a USB flash disk.
Fedora 27 / Amahi 11
Follow the Install Fedora 27 guidance.
NOTE: Desktop will not be supported. ONLY minimal install option should be selected.
Amahi 11
Next, we will install Amahi 11 proper on top of Fedora 27.
- When you reboot you will see a black screen with no graphics and a "localhost login" text prompt. Login into that that console directly with the user and password you created in the Fedora 27 installation. (You can also use SSH to login remotely from a client if you know how)
 
 - NOTE: Passwords do not echo characters on the screen.
 
- You need to obtain an install code (denoted YOUR-INSTALL-CODE below) from the Amahi control panel after configuring a profile for the system you are installing, with proper network configuration for your network.
 
- From text console or using SSH (logged in with the user created in the Fedora 27 installation), become root for the Amahi installation.  When prompted for a password, it's your user password you set in the Fedora 27 install.
 sudo su - 
- After that, type these three separate commands (one per line) in the console:
rpm -Uvh http://f27.amahi.org/noarch/hda-release-10.5.0-1.noarch.rpm dnf -y install hda-ctl hda-install -i YOUR-INSTALL-CODE 
What this does is installs the Amahi F27 repo, gets the mariadb base packages to avoid dependency conflicts, and installs base Amahi packages (that part should install several packages).
If there are no errors, install Amahi (replace YOUR-INSTALL-CODE above with install code you got when creating a profile at your Amahi control panel).
If all goes well, it should tell you to reboot. Go ahead and reboot!
Once it comes back from the reboot, you should have a fully functional home server using the IP address you set up in your network!
Next you need to transition your network to use it!
